VERSIONS

  • Webmin 1.710
  • Authentic Theme 6.5.0
  • Ubuntu Server 13.10
  • PERL 15.4.2

ISSUE
It took both Chrome and Firefox 2 minutes 8 seconds to load the information on the front screen when logging in or when clicking the System Info link.

I switched back to my XenLayer theme and the main system info page displays all the information instantly.

2+ minutes of spinning wheel

I've cleared cache in both browsers. If I double-right click the wheel then it stops after pulling the Webmin version. I'm behind a proxy at work and all other links, modules, resources work just fine. I can even do apt-get without problems.
image

So it would appear that it's taking a while trying to query the Theme version. I am thinking of commenting out the remote version code to see if that is the culprit.

Out of the box I had issues with this theme because the LWP::Simple module wasn't installed.

ERROR - Perl execution failed @ Line 135

I had to go through and install it via MCPAN, with some workarounds, which took me to the current status of the spinning wheel for 2+ minutes.
